What changed here
DerivedIndian National Congress held the seat; the winning margin narrowed from 20.4% to 3.8%.
Boundaries were redrawn between 2004 and 2009 — the comparison is matched by name and is indicative only.
- Won on a lower shareIts own vote share fell 18.1% — it held because the rest of the vote was more divided.
- Vote fragmentedThe top two took only 78.4% between them, down from 97.9% — the field split more ways.
